What Standardized Herb Extracts are?
These are the extracts of herbs whose active principles are concentrated and processed to guarantee uniform portions of key ingredients. Unlike raw herbs and powders, extracts undergo testing and extraction, which increases their potency. 2. Standardization Verification:
Supplement labels claiming “95% curcuminoids” or “5% withanolides” verify herbal supplements. These are assurances that there is a defined and reliable quantity of the active components present.

1. Choose the Right Form
Standardized herbal extracts are available in the following forms:
• Easy to adhere to capsules and tablets
• Powders that dissolve in warm water or smoothies
• Tinctures for easy absorption
• Soft gels and topical creams
Your health targets and lifestyle will inform your selection. For maintenance or chronic support, powders and capsules are preferred. For acute relief from acute illnesses, liquids and tinctures are preferred.

When to Take Herbal Extracts?
Like any dietary supplement, herbal extracts need to be integrated with other supplements, as the order in which they are taken is important
Best practices:
• Consider taking ginseng energizing herbs in the morning period.
• Soothing herbs such as valerian and passionflower are best taken in the evening.
• Absorption is improved, and gastric distress is lessened when herbs are consumed during meals.
• Taking herbs according to set schedules ensures consistent phytochemical activity in your systems over time.

Safety Guidelines for Herbal Extracts
Standardized herbal extracts can be a useful addition to your routine healthcare regimen. Nevertheless, proper precautions should be taken to ensure your safety.
- Always look for seals of Quality Assurance such as GMP (Good Manufacturing Practice), ISO certification, or verification from a third-party lab. Compliance with these standards ensures that your supplements will not be contaminated and are proven safe and free from harm.
- If you are pregnant or nursing, herbal extracts should only be considered post clearance from your healthcare provider. Allergy sensitiveness testing is recommended through small dosing of blends because herbal do not mean safe for all.
- Always adhere to the guidelines because changing protocols can be harmful, regardless of how quickly positive results seem to be achieved. Capture emerging herbals with caution for management of chronic illnesses in patients who are otherwise stable, as unwelcome drug-herb interactions may happen.
